Over here on the far side. You are the placebo. You are the placebo, I think is one of those core essentials, because he gives us everything from brain scans to the latest research to help us understand this idea of how some people are able to cure themselves of complete and vicious diseases by recognizing this concept of the placebo.

But he takes the placebo idea a little bit further. For those of you not familiar with the idea of a placebo, it is simply the concept that when a control group of people are given a sugar pill and another group of people are given the medicine pill to see which ones are having the effect, is it really the medicine, or is it their own psychology that’s producing this?

Now, there have been interesting results where people of their own psychology would literally produce the cure within their own body. He has some great examples on his YouTube channel, where you can see hundreds of thousands of people that have cured themselves from cancers and from all kinds of, you know, in terminal diseases, using his methods of meditation and psychology.

Becoming Supernatural is really the point where where he starts to step away from just conventional scientific thinking and then opens us up to an entire new spectrum. Now, he does give the research. Dr. Joe works very closely with the Heart Math Institute and several others, so that they measure the rooms ions to the effects on the practitioners, every single detail.

And he shares all that scientific data inside of this work along with his others. What’s very interesting for us in this one is how he starts to bring a new paradigm towards the chakras. Many people talk about the chakras in very philosophical ways. What he here does is he actually begins to identify the structure glandular systems around the chakras having similar characteristics as brains as their own independent brains.

In fact, this is something that we start to explore even in our science today. There’s been books for ages now, talking about the second brain or the gut brain, which has been the primary focus in eastern medicine, where we oftentimes have this philosophy that at the initial development of the fetus, that it splits, and we get the development of the central nervous system, which is what we’re most focused on in the Western philosophies and medicine, in tradition and in the eastern system, that was more focused on the inferior nervous system, also known as the second brain or gut brain.

What the paradigm here is, is that it’s not just our main brain, so to speak. That’s the common ruler of them all. But there are these other brains correlating to the chakras.
